Publishing the Script

I love to write more than anything these days. I have to steal the time, however. I've been spending all my free time getting the script of CONFESSIONS OF A MORMON BOY ready for publishing. It will be a special "Behind the Scenes" edition. The play will be expanded to include all the material from previous runs that had been cut for the Off-Broadway production. I think it will make for a much more satisfying read. There is about 45 minutes of material that had to be cut to get the show down to 90 minutes without intermission. This edition will also include an introduction and afterward that will spell out the artisitc journey of the play...which in some ways has just as much drama! (Can you imagine that the "Japenese Lizard" saw my show twice at the Fringe Festival. Also my dad came to the Opening Night at the SoHo Playhouse. Fun details like that!) There will be production photos and other bells and whistles. The play is being published by Allyson Books and will be available in the fall.
